Insurance Skills Center will be offering Broker-Agent Disclosure Classes beginning in January.
The class will be taught by Steve Young, vice president and counsel general for IBA West. He will provide broker-agents with the results of legal research prepared by Keker & VanNest summarizing existing duties of disclosure, surveying the mistakes agents and brokers have made that resulted in the imposition of expanded liability, and reviewing current litigation pending in California against agents and brokers involving disclosure issues.
Young also will analyze the IBA West Guide to Disclosure, which provides information and sample disclosure clauses that can be adapted by agents and brokers to eliminate, or minimize, the potential legal threats they face in disclosure litigation.
Classes will be offered throughout California beginning in January. For more information and to download the brochure, visit www.insuranceskillscenter.com.
